This dandy artifact out of Massachuesetts measures ~ 2 - 3/4"L and ~ 1" in diameter. I believe it is a plummet or perhaps even an pendant. Made out of a dark green hardstone with conical drilling from either side and heavy incised lines which deliberately channel a sinew string or line of some sort toward the apex of the piece. Polished or ground silky smooth over the entire piece. No modern or ancient damage, truly an excellent specimen.
